non pro controllers on the swtch

this was mostly inspired by a similar blog i did for the xbox360 which itself was inspired by a similar blog i did for the ps3 the difference with this one is it's not out of necessity but out of curiosity

i started with the PSclassic controller this one did not work i went to edit controller buttons however i had to select a recognized controller this controller did not appear on that list not even as a classic so theres a possibly of a trend of controllers not working here due to this small detail

i would do the wii u pro controller however i have no wii u pro controller that is wired the closest i have is my emuli (i may have the companies name wrong) controller which has a port to charge and thats all it does trust me i tried to use this thing wired on the wii u and it didn't work then either (it's battery doesn't hold a charge)

the logitech f310 does not work the mode light does come on however i tried this in all modes and it would not work i did try going in game with it to no avail i'm honestly hoping this is something nintendo works on to make usable cuz at this point it's becoming apparent to me these controller are being read but blocked and again the switch has way less good reason for this than the xbox360 did given the emulation like control mapping that's possible on this system

i should preface this one by noting that my wired xbox360 controller has been on the fritz for a while now it works but it disconnects when moved too uncarefully and takes effort to reconnect that being said when i tried it out on my switch when i finally got it to stably read that it was connected the lights where blinking all 4 simultamously like it does when it's first plugged in however instead of instead of solid with only the p1 light on like what happens when plugging it into a computer or 360 it continued to blink like that this could be an indicator as to why it didn't work at all on the switch as the xbox360 both on the controller and the system itself used the lights to show when there is an issue of course i'm no expert on reading these errors so i cannot tell you what exzactly was wrong or what the controller was trying to tell me

the mini plus is a $1 bluetooth controller built for someone with the same sized hands the joycon was built for if not smaller i charged it up and tried connecting it to the switch knowing that the switch does use bluetooth (speaking of if you own a switch and you need a bluetooth controller for a different system the joycon will work for that to put them into pair mode push zl and zr at the same time) unfortunately the switch refused to connect to the controller (or maybe fortunately? i'm not sure how i feel about playing switch games on that controller it does feel clunky maybe i'll do a review of it one of these days) so no it does not work with the switch well not by normal means which can be said of every controller i've mentioned so far
